Factor Label Method Line up the units so they cancel out Example problem How many feet in 120 inches? There are 12in in a foot This can be written 12in or 1 foot 1 foot 12 in So the problem looks like 120 inches x 1 foot = 12 inches 120 ft = 10. ft 12

Conversions Use conversion “factors” to trade from one type of unit to the other. Just make sure the desired units are in the right place

Convert 300.9 grams to pounds How many sig figs in data? 4 How many sig figs in answer? What are units of answer? pounds What are the units of the conversion factor? Grams x pounds = pounds grams Put in numbers 300.9 grams x 1 pounds = 0.6628 pounds 454 grams

Convert 1.02 lbs to grams 454g = 1.000 lbs How many sig figs in answer? What are the units of the answer? What are the units of the conversion factor? lbs x grams = grams lbs Put in numbers 1.013 lbs x 454 grams = 459.9 grams 1.00 lbs

Derived Units More than one unit in a number Density is a great example Grams per milliliter g/ml Two units How about lbs / gal to g / ml 454g / lbs and 3875 ml / gal Just do two conversions Ready for another problem

How about lbs/gal to g/ml ? X 454 g 1 lbs X 1 gal 3785 ml = 1.02 g ml
